The average Miami University – Oxford student’s degree will cost an estimated $172,872. This is based on an average price (with and without aid) of $41,456 and a typical 4.17 years to graduate.

Is UMiami hard to get into?
The University of Miami’s: Overall Acceptance Rate – Class of 2025. In aiming to create a freshman class of around 2,300 students, UMiami admitted 28% of the 42,241 who applied in the 2021-22 admissions cycle. This was a sharp decline from the 33% clip for the Class of 2024.

Is University of Miami full of rich kids?
The median family income of a student from University of Miami is $146,600, and 60% come from the top 20 percent. About 3% of students at University of Miami came from a poor family but became a rich adult.

Is Miami University Ohio a state school?
Miami University, established by legislative act in 1809, is a body politic and corporate and is the second oldest of the 13 state universities in Ohio. The main campus of the University is located in Oxford, a city of 10,000 approximately 35 miles north of Cincinnati.
Is Miami University a top tier school?
In a special list, Miami is in the top tier of national institutions recognized for “unusually strong commitment to undergraduate teaching.” This is the 12th year that Miami has been recognized for its faculty commitment to teaching.
